Εξέλιξη Κομματιού

Εξεταστικά Επίπεδα του Go

  • Βαθύς διερεύνηση στο type system του Go
  • Εργασία με pointers, memory management και garbage collection
  • Εξεταστικά interfaces και embedding

Συναρμολόγηση και Παραλληλισμός

  • Εξεταστική διαχείριση goroutines
  • Buffered και unbuffered channels
  • Select statements και worker pools

Διαχείριση Σφαλμάτων και Εγκυροποίηση

  • Custom error types και wrapping
  • Structured logging και monitoring
  • Error propagation και best practices

Δοκιμή και Μέτρηση

  • Unit και integration testing σε Go
  • Χρήση των εγκαίνιων εργαλείων δοκιμής του Go
  • Benchmarking και profiling applications

Μοντερνό Προγραμματισμός και Packages

  • Dependency management με Go modules
  • Versioning και module publishing
  • Ανάπτυξη ανακύκλωσης του Go libraries

Ανάπτυξη APIs και Microservices

  • Δημιουργία RESTful APIs χρησιμοποιώντας Go
  • Χρήση του Go με Docker και containers
  • Service orchestration και deployment

Βελτιστοποίηση Απόδοσης

  • Memory profiling και tuning
  • Concurrency optimization strategies
  • Performance monitoring με pprof

Περίληψη και Επόμενα Βήματα

Απαιτήσεις

  • Εμπειρία προγραμματισμού σε Go
  • Κατανόηση των συντάξεων, δομών δεδομένων και λειτουργιών του Go
  • Εμπειρία εργασίας με πακέτα και βασική συναρμολόγηση

Ακροατηρίο

  • Εμπειρογνάμενοι προγραμματιστές λογισμικού
  • Προγραμματιστές backend
  • Προγραμματιστές εφαρμογών cloud-native
 21 Ώρες

Αριθμός συμμετέχοντων


Τιμή ανά συμμετοχαστή

Σχόλια (5)

Εφεξής Μαθήματα

Σχετικές Κατηγορίες